Almost every conversation we have in Dubai starts the same way: someone asks for the darkest tint available because they assume dark equals cool. It is a reasonable assumption. It is also the single most expensive misunderstanding in this industry, because it leads people to buy on appearance and then wonder why the cabin still bakes.
Darkness and heat rejection are two different properties. A film's shade tells you how much visible light it blocks. Heat is mostly carried by infrared radiation, which is invisible. A cheap dark film can block plenty of light while letting a lot of infrared through, and a light ceramic film can do the opposite. If your goal is a cooler cabin or a cooler room, the shade is the wrong number to shop on.
What actually makes a film reject heat
Sunlight arrives in three broad parts: ultraviolet, visible light and infrared. UV is the part that fades interiors and damages skin. Visible light is what you see, and what glare comes from. Infrared is the part you feel as heat on your arm through the window.
A quality ceramic film is built to target these separately. It can hold back a high proportion of infrared while still letting a useful amount of visible light through, which is why a lighter ceramic film can leave a car noticeably cooler than a darker, cheaper alternative. That separation is the whole point of paying for ceramic rather than a basic dyed film.
The three numbers worth asking about
- IR rejection — the infrared figure. This is the one that maps most directly to how hot the space feels.
- UV protection — relevant for interiors, upholstery and skin rather than temperature.
- Glare reduction — comfort while driving or working, particularly near water or glass towers.
Note what is missing from that list: VLT, the visible light figure that determines how dark the film looks. It matters for appearance and for what is permitted on a vehicle, but it is not the heat number, and treating it as one is how people end up disappointed.
How our three films compare
We keep the range deliberately simple. Three ceramic tiers, all offering the same UV and glare performance, differing in infrared rejection and warranty length.
| Film | IR rejection | UV protection | Warranty |
|---|---|---|---|
| DS-ONE | Up to 67% | Up to 99% | 3 years |
| DS-PRO | Up to 88% | Up to 99% | 6 years |
| DS-MAX | Up to 98% | Up to 99% | 10 years |
All three are stated at up to 97% glare reduction as well. What you are choosing between, in practice, is how much infrared you want held back and how long you want the film warranted for.
These are stated performance figures for the films, expressed as maximums. They are not a promise of an exact temperature drop in your car or villa. Real-world results depend on the glass, the orientation, the vehicle or building and the conditions on the day.

Ask to see it, not just hear it
Performance claims are easy to make and hard to check, which is why we bring an EDTM SP2065 solar transmission meter to jobs where it is practical. You get a reading on untinted glass and a reading through the film, on the same vehicle, in the same spot, minutes apart.
On one recent car the meter went from 715 without film to 9 with it — close to 99% of the measured transmission blocked. That is a live demonstration you can watch happen, not a laboratory certificate, and we are careful to describe it as exactly that.
A meter demonstration is first-hand evidence, not certified testing. It is not proof of legal compliance, an exact TSER value, a guaranteed temperature reduction or a specific saving on your cooling costs.
